Why the eye confuses cuente with cuento
These two trip readers on the page rather than in the ear: cuente is [ˈkwẽn̪t̪e] while cuento is [ˈkwẽn̪t̪o]. Spoken aloud the problem disappears. In writing it persists, because they differ by a single letter - e in “cuente” becomes o in “cuento”, and the parts of speech differ too (verb vs noun), which is usually the fastest check.
